Short Description
VERCE (Virtual Earthquake and seismology Research Community in Europe e-science environment) is a project which, as the name suggests, strives to create a holistic environment that is specialised for earthquake and seismology researchers, easing their use of European e-infrastructures. The idea is to facilitate especially the combined usage of European data-infrastructures (mainly seismology data resources that e.g. archive waveforms etc.), PRACE HPC sites, Grid and even local resources of the institutions of the researchers. The project has identified a set of use-cases that correspond to typical applications from the field, as well as a set of application tools and libraries that are commonly used. Examples are seismic noise cross-correlation, or high resolution tomography from 3D full waveform inversion.
